Biography

Marcel A.J. Somers received his M.Sc. degree in Metallurgy in 1985 and a Doctorate in 1989 from Delft University of Technology. His career includes significant roles such as section leader for advanced materials characterization at Philips, and positions at Delft University of Technology as Assistant Professor and later full Professor at the Technical University of Denmark (DTU) in Physical Metallurgy. Somers's research focuses on gas-metal interactions, surface engineering, and materials characterization. Over his career, he has published more than 320 papers in international journals and has been involved in establishing notable spin-out companies in thermochemical surface engineering. He has received numerous accolades for his research and teaching contributions, including the Brandsma Prize and the Alexander Foss Gold Medal.
